  • Ian Cron on Addiction, Transformation, and the Enneagram
    This episode features Ian Cron, therapist and bestselling author of The Road Back to You. Ian has written a new book about the helpfulness of the Twelve Steps called The Fix: How the Twelve Steps Offer a Surprising Path of Transformation of the Well-Adjusted, the Down-and-Out, and Everyone In Between. He shares with us a bit of his story of recovery from addiction, and he gives us helpful ways to think about the path of transformation through the use of the Twelve Steps. Become a friend of the podcast by subscribing!   • Tools for effective biblical counseling, Featuring Joe Hussung
    This episode features Joe Hussung, Director of Ministry Partnerships and Recruitment and a Senior Counselor at Fieldstone Counseling. Joe shares valuable insights about the importance of listening well, a topic he covers in his new book, Learning to Listen: Effective Skills for Every Counselor (New Growth Press). He explains a theology of listening, and he offers encouragement to both counselors and those seeking counsel about the importance of listening well.Become a friend of the podcast by subscribing!   • Understanding nervous system regulation, Featuring Michelle Grosser
    In this episode we talk with Michelle Grosser, certified master life coach and nervous system fitness expert. Michelle shares what it means to have a regulated nervous system, as well as signs that your nervous system might be dysregulated. She gives very practical ideas for how to calm the nervous system and tell the body it is safe.   • What is the Sympathetic Nervous System?
    In this episode we talk about the ways in which the nervous system helps us get to safety when we are in danger. We also talk about what to do when our nervous system is telling us there's danger, but we are actually not in danger.   • Healing from emotionally destructive relationships, Featuring Leslie Vernick
    In this episode we talk with Leslie Vernick, Licensed Clinical Social Worker and leader of Leslie Vernick & Co, an organization that provides resources, coaching, and community for women who are experiencing destructive relationships. Leslie shares with us the signs of an emotionally destructive relationship, and she gives us tools for how to come alongside someone who is suffering in this way. She also shares ways the Church can get involved and support people who are experiencing destructive relationships.
